An experimental check of the electron distribution function in a current carrying plasma

  • 1. Comitato Nazionale per l'Energia Nucleare, Frascati (Italy)

Description

The local current density obtained by means of Thomson scattering measurements (with a component of the scattering vector k along the current direction) has been compared with the local current density obtained by means of magnetic field measurements made using a magnetic probe inserted in the plasma. A better agreement has been found between the two kinds of measurements when the scattered signals have been treated on the assumption of the Spitzer-Haerm electron distribution function than on the assumption of the displaced Maxwellian one for the current carrying plasma. (Auth.)
